Asset Management One's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Asset Management One held 1,112 positions worth $44.4B, down 2% from $45.3B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Asset Management One's Q1 2018 filing shows 92 new, 497 increased, 437 reduced and 32 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ares US Treasury Bond ETF: 3,055,000 shares worth $75.3M. The largest sale was i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F, an estimated $393M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
